Migraine: a brain state amenable to therapy

Description

Not “just a headache”, morbidity washes though society and carries a substantial economic and social cost. Migraine is underdiagnosed and undertreated. Treatment of migraine should be proactive. An acute and, when indicated, preventive strategy should be formulated with the patient.
